Mother Nature’s Farm Sunflower Fields
Mother Nature’s Farm, located in Gilbert, Arizona, is a well-known destination for its vast sunflower fields. When the flowers are in full bloom, this place transforms into a brilliant yellow sea, attracting many visitors to explore and take photos.
Vibrant sunflowers at Mother Nature's Farm in Gilbert, Arizona.
Experiences:
- Sunflower Field Tour: Stroll through rows of towering sunflowers, enjoy the fresh air, and capture beautiful souvenir photos.
- Flower Picking: Buy the freshest sunflowers to take home as gifts or to decorate your house.
- Join Fun Activities: Participate in folk games, watch art performances, and enjoy local cuisine.
Ideal Time: Late September to early November.
Schnepf Farms
Schnepf Farms, a long-standing family farm in Queen Creek, Arizona, is famous for its agricultural festivals and seasonal flower fields. In the summer, this farm becomes an attractive destination with endless sunflower fields.
Experiences:
- Get Lost in a Sunflower Maze: Challenge yourself with a unique sunflower maze and find your way out amidst the vibrant yellow flowers.
- Horse-Drawn Wagon Ride: Sit on a horse-drawn wagon, admire the panoramic view of the sunflower field, and enjoy the fresh air of the countryside.
- Visit the Mini-Zoo: Meet and play with adorable animals like goats, sheep, pigs, and chickens.

Sunflower Season in Arizona: The Golden Time to Explore
The sunflower blooming season in Arizona usually lasts from late summer to early autumn, approximately from August to October. However, the specific timing may vary depending on weather conditions and location.
For a perfect trip, you should check information about bloom times on the websites or social media pages of the farms before planning your visit.
Tips for Visiting Sunflower Fields
- Prepare Appropriate Clothing: Wear comfortable, breathable clothes and sneakers or flats for easy movement in the sunflower field.
- Bring Sunscreen, Hat, and Sunglasses: The sun in Arizona is very intense, especially in the summer.
- Stay Hydrated: Don’t forget to bring enough water to keep your body hydrated throughout the trip.
- Bring a Camera: Of course, you’ll want to capture the beautiful moments amidst the sunflower field.
- Respect Nature: Do not pick flowers indiscriminately, do not litter, and follow farm regulations.
